Click Here For Commercial Pest Control

Call 0800 028 7111

What is Wildlife Management?

While we are lucky to have a diverse range of wildlife in the UK, sometimes it’s inevitable that wildlife comes into conflict with us, especially when they are present in large numbers. Wildlife management is about wild species at acceptable levels. But why do we need...